One of the things I like best about Fallout is how progressive at least in terms of representation it is. Take fallout 2, which released in 1998; both the leader of the Followers — Nicole — and the leader of the NCR — Tandi — were women, Tandi being WOC while also being the best and longest serving leader of the NCR is also really important to me. It also had same-sex before any real country. In practically all of the morally good factions men and women are seen as equal, and pretty much throughout the whole series, racism as we experience it isn't a thing, with the exception of the discrimination faced by tribals, though even that feels more xenophobic than racist. While mutants do face discrimination based on their race that is portrayed be as a very bad thing throughout the series. Also, while homophobia still seems to be a thing it seems to be much less common and institutionalized.

See the thing about the whole Claude AI exposing document thing is that as great as it sounds in theory, I can see how this leads to even more harassment and witch hunts in practice.
People have said the tag is unique to Claude only and therefore there’s no way a human-made fic could have gotten wrongly flagged as AI. But how accurate and trustworthy worthy this is, really? Even IF, hypothetically, this method is proved correct 99 times out of 100, that still means “there is 1 time out of 100 times where a human-made fic is wrongly flagged as AI due to an error”. And that to me nullified the credibility of the whole doc. Like, sorry for not trusting another newly-introduced machine and for being skeptical about it.
“But how could the tag get there if the author didn’t use AI?” Besides the possibility of an error, I can already see people weaponize this method by faking screenshots of fics that are about the ships or topics that they hate to make it look like these fics have Claude tag in them, and then spreading those fake screenshots around. And the worst part is that authors cannot prove their innocence because people would just say “they got caught so now they removed the Claude tag from their fics”.
Like. I hate AI, but I hate witch hunts, accusations and harassments more.
